Welcome to Year 4 Print E-mail
Written by Mr J Truelove

As well as the daily opportunities to improve and enhance reading, writing and numerical skills, Year 4 children experience wide-ranging opportunities from a rich and well-resourced curriculum. Part of the Year 4 journey witnesses children visit Ancient Egypt via Tudor England, continue their French lessons, participate in fortnightly  Fun Fridays, design a T- shirt for the T- shirt machine, dance to “Thriller”, create, perform and video gymnastic sequences as well as learn to swim during the spring and summer terms and much, much more.

Mr Truelove, Ms Whitby and Mr Fox teach the three Year 4 classes and are supported by four fantastic LSAs in Mrs Gray, Mrs Haynes, Mrs Scott and Ms Waine. The Year Four team believe in a creative and fun learning environment and aim to cater for all children by meeting visual, kinaesthetic and audio learners’ needs. There is a balance between nurture and encouraging the children to become more independent as they prepare for the upper junior years.
Key Information

Homework
Children receive an A5 sheet in their homework learning logs every Monday morning.

Games and PE (outdoor and indoor)
All pupils partake in Games and PE activities on a Tuesday afternoon.
